2000 Chateau La Rogue (or Roque)
Pic Saint Loup
Coteaux Du Languedoc
$11
13.5%
Kermit Lynch Import

A redish purple hue. Bramble berry with loads of earth and spice on the nose. Same on the palate with great acid that lightens up the huge feel of the earth and spice. Incredibly balanced with a gorgeous finish. This is a hodge podge of cinsault, carignan, mourvedre and probably many others.

The chateau also puts out an vieilles vignes mourvedre for $13 that is more stately but still has that wild edge. Both are worth the look, and definitely worth the bucks, if you can find them.
